How much does it cost to rent a home in Rutledge?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Rutledge 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,768 | $900 | $3,300 |
Rutledge 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,902 | $1,340 | $3,250 |
Rutledge 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,521 | $1,995 | $3,275 |
Rutledge 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,295 | $2,295 | $2,295 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Rutledge
What type of rentals are currently available in Rutledge?
There are currently 54 Apartments for Rent in Rutledge, TN with pricing that ranges from $750 to $5,001. There are also 35 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Rutledge ranging from $900 to $3,300.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Rutledge?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Rutledge ranges from $900 to $3,300 with an average monthly rent of $2,029.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Rutledge?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Rutledge range from $983 to $5,001,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,340 to $3,250.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,995 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,315.
